Important Information
Before beginning installation, ensure the flooring is acclimated to the room environment for 48 hours. The sub-floor must be flat, dry, and clean. Moisture testing is mandatory to ensure the sub-floor meets requirements. Always maintain an expansion gap of 10-15mm (3/8-5/8 inch) around the entire perimeter of the room to allow for natural expansion.
Preparation and Acclimation
Acclimation is critical for the stability of the flooring. Store the unopened boxes in the room where the flooring will be installed for at least 48 hours. Ensure the room temperature and humidity are consistent with normal living conditions. The sub-floor must be level; any unevenness exceeding 3/16 inch over a 10-foot span must be corrected.
Installation Steps
Installing the First Row: Begin by placing the first plank with the tongue side facing the wall. Use spacers to maintain the required expansion gap. Connect subsequent planks in the first row by inserting the tongue into the groove of the previous plank.
Installing Subsequent Rows: Start the second row with a cut plank (ensure the cut piece is at least 8 inches long). Insert the tongue of the new plank into the groove of the previous row at an angle, then press down to lock it into place. Ensure all joints are tight and fully engaged.
Completing the Installation: For the last row, measure and cut the planks to fit, maintaining the expansion gap. Install transition moldings where the flooring meets other floor types or doorways. Do not attach moldings directly to the flooring; they must be attached to the sub-floor or wall.
Care and Maintenance
- Use a vacuum or soft broom for regular cleaning.
- Do not use wet mops or steam cleaners, as excess moisture can damage the flooring.
- Use felt pads under furniture legs to prevent scratches.
- Wipe up spills immediately.
- Maintain indoor humidity levels between 35% and 55% to prevent gapping or buckling.
